Salary overview
Median pay for this occupation in Tulsa, OK is $50,940 a year, trailing the national median of $61,860 by 17.7%. Half of workers earn between $46,680 and $71,800. Beyond that band, the tenth percentile sits at $36,530 and the ninetieth at $86,530.
The area has 2,610 jobs in this occupation, which works out to 5.7 of every thousand jobs. Oklahoma City leads the state's metro areas for this occupation, at $55,230. Set against every other occupation measured in the same area, it ranks 262nd of 521 by median pay.

What the pay is worth locally
Prices in Tulsa run 12.2% below the national average, so the median of $50,940 goes as far as $58,018 would elsewhere in the country. Measured that way it compares to the national median at 6.2% below the national median in real terms.
